Re: Saints (A) next up - IAKOW : Sat Apr 20, 2024 10:15 am  
Well that was another tough night. I don't think any of us expected any less.

I thought the effort was there. They tried and at times that effort really shone through. Particularly in the first half defending their line. The tackling was better and they felt like they were playing more as a team. A blowout score was always going to happen, particularly as they tired in the second half. You can't fault the effort.

I've previously said that I would rather Myler concentrates on long term signings as opposed to short term fixes. But I have changed my mind on that score. We desperately need some additions. There's some good youngsters at this club with lots of potential. We saw some of them last night whilst others are soon to step up. But as someone said in another post, it was lambs to the slaughter last night and that's going to be the case every week until we get some bodies back from the side lines, which risks them being overexposed as Myler pointed out in his interview. But even when we do get some of the senior players back, I'm not sure it's enough. We need more. Players that can drive us up the field so we're not struggling to get out of our own half all the time, players with creativity that can marshal us around the field. We need to learn how to relieve the pressure on ourselves better.
